Transaction 17c7e759e8ed52c921653ba22f471b849d617e350e9c3aedb77c7bcd08dd7b2a

1 Input
1 Outputs
  • 17c7e759e8ed52c921653ba22f471b849d617e350e9c3aedb77c7bcd08dd7b2a:0
  • value  4135160
    address  3J8A5VuG2KUQmCweiwHBDfv67VqWTciCM2